Light red colour with brick orange brim. Intense aroma of mature cherries with hints of tobacco, tar, herbs and some meatiness. Full bodied and somewhat spicy taste with sandy tannins. Notes of cherries, tobacco, tar, chocolate and roses. Good, in a quite traditional style.

Ruby fading to a narrow tawny rim. Shy but focused nose offering red fruit, spices, smoke and vanilla. Oak is well blended in, mostly old. Dry on palate with refreshing acidity, medium + robust and ripe tannins that lead the way to medium + alcohol and body. Pronounced flavour intensity of sour cherries, spices/liquorice and tea leaves.This wine has great sructure profile and good balance. Overall a very good wine that is well-defined and well-structured. Can evolve for more than 6-8 years.
